Gestion des bases de données (CM)
De Wiki1000
(Différences entre les versions)
(Une révision intermédiaire par un utilisateur est masquée) | |||
Ligne 25 : | Ligne 25 : | ||
|[[FindClassTableName (CM)|FindClassTableName]] | |[[FindClassTableName (CM)|FindClassTableName]] | ||
|Cette fonction retourne le nom de table d'une classe. | |Cette fonction retourne le nom de table d'une classe. | ||
+ | |- | ||
+ | |[[FindClassOTP (CM)|FindClassOTP]] | ||
+ | |Cette fonction retourne l'idOTP d'une classe dans la base de données courante. | ||
|- | |- | ||
|[[DataBaseExistByURL (CM)|DataBaseExistByURL]] | |[[DataBaseExistByURL (CM)|DataBaseExistByURL]] | ||
Ligne 40 : | Ligne 43 : | ||
|[[SetDatabaseContext(CM)|SetDatabaseContext]] | |[[SetDatabaseContext(CM)|SetDatabaseContext]] | ||
|Cette fonction positionne le contexte de base de données par défaut du contexte de session. | |Cette fonction positionne le contexte de base de données par défaut du contexte de session. | ||
+ | |- | ||
+ | |[[Translator (CM)|Translator]] | ||
+ | |Retourne le translateur SQL de la base de données par défaut. | ||
|} | |} | ||
Version actuelle en date du 5 mars 2019 à 17:12
Ces propriétés sont relatives à la gestion des bases de données.
DefDataBaseURL | string | read/write | URL de la base de données par défaut. |
DataBaseCount | integer | read only | Nombre de base de données dans le contexte utilisateur. |
DataBases[index] | TDatabaseInfo | read only | Accès indexée aux bases de données du contexte utilisateur. |
Ces fonctions permettent de gérer la base de données par défaut du contexte utilisateur pour les applications multi-base de données.
FindClassTableName | Cette fonction retourne le nom de table d'une classe. |
FindClassOTP | Cette fonction retourne l'idOTP d'une classe dans la base de données courante. |
DataBaseExistByURL | Cette fonction teste si une base de données identifiée par son URL existe dans le dossier. |
DataBaseByURL | Cette fonction retourne le contexte d'une base de données identifiée par son URL. |
DataBaseByCaption | Cette fonction retourne le contexte d'une base de données identifiée par son libellé. |
FindDataBaseOfOID | Cette fonction retourne le contexte de base de données d'un identifiant d'objet. |
SetDatabaseContext | Cette fonction positionne le contexte de base de données par défaut du contexte de session. |
Translator | Retourne le translateur SQL de la base de données par défaut. |
Ces fonctions permettent de gérer les instances dans une base de données particulières associées au dossier; elles n'ont de sens que pour les applications multi-bases de données effectuant des traitements inter-bases de données.
Elles prennent toutes en paramètre un contexte de base de données et opèrent sur cette base de données.
CreateInstanceInDataBase | Cette fonction crée une instance d'objet suivant un nom de classe. |
CreateObjectListInDataBase| | Cette fonction créée une liste d'objet suivant un nom de classe. |
CreateCursorInDataBase| | Cette fonction créée un curseur objet suivant un nom de classe. |
FindSingletonInDataBase | Cette fonction recherche l'objet d'une classe singleton. |